Mold allergy causes the same signs and symptoms that occur in other types of upper respiratory allergies. Signs and symptoms of allergic rhinitis caused by mold allergy can include: 1. Sneezing 2. Runny or stuffy nose 3. Cough and postnasal drip 4. Itchy eyes, nose and throat 5. Watery eyes 6. Having a family history of allergies.If allergies … See more WebOct 7, 2024 · In addition, harmful bacteria, such as listeria, brucella, salmonella and E. coli, can grow along with the mold. Mold generally can't penetrate far into hard and semisoft cheeses, such as cheddar, colby, Parmesan and Swiss. So you can cut away the moldy part and eat the rest of the cheese.
